Whether you are 16 or 60, there's a nightclub for you

Many people, in their thinking, associate nightclubs nearly exclusively with young night owls. But new types of nightclubs are changing this stereotypical thinking.

Numerous nightclubs for partygoers of all ages are opening their doors in Europe and the United States, aimed at making the nightlife scene eminently more accessible.
